  • Keep Circulating the Tapes: Despite its age, the game still has a blossoming community that keeps the game alive and even created a source port that allows the game to run in modern systems. Unlike what some people think, this game is confirmed to be NOT an abandonware as evidenced by the replies that the community received directly from Microsoft.
  • What Could Have Been: A few examples.
    • A mission pack expansion, Metropolis Dawn, which added new units, maps, and campaigns for the other human factions, the Ghorkovs and the Taerkastens. The expansion was never released commercially, as the Canadian company that was supposed to publish it, Atztech, cut off all contact with the developers and disappeared from the face of the Earth. A complete albeit still unpolished version of it was uploaded to the internet early in the 2000's. The main UA community's domain name comes from it.
    • The Ghorkovs' Gigant was going to have a variant called the Gigant 2 which has different flight altitude under AI control. It can be found in the game files and in fact, still used by AI players in some single-player levels alongside with the normal Gigant.
      • As mentioned in the game's readme file, the unit was taken out purposefully by the developers since the difference between the normal Gigant was extremely marginal. "Canonically", the excuse given for the Gigant 2's non-existence was that they were all destroyed in an off-world combat against alien forces after the game's physical reading materials were released.     • A PlayStation port was outsourced to Climax Group and would've been published by Psygnosis. It was cancelled without ever being announced and its existence remained undiscovered until 2016, when builds of it were found in the sale of an old Climax lot.
